Oklahoma State Penitentiary inmate’s death dashes hopes for lawyer, kin
Attorney Bill Smith worked out a plea agreement six years ago so Paul Duran Jr. would be young enough to enjoy life after he got out of prison.
Smith said he’s sad and disappointed Duran will never have that chance.
